Noah Wood 1832–1916 – Genealogical Records
Birth Date: 1832
Birth Location: Bellbroughton, Worcestershire, , England
Death Date: 18 Mar 1916
Death Location: Church, Wetzel, West Virginia, United States
Father: Benjamin WOOD
Mother: Hannah RUTTER
Spouse(s):
Children(s):
In 1832, Noah Wood entered the world in Bellbroughton, Worcestershire, , England, born to Benjamin Wood And Hannah Rutter. In 1851, Noah Wood resided in Belbroughton, Worcestershire, England. Noah Wood passed away in 1916 in Church, Wetzel, West Virginia, United States.
